Title: new system, stick settings won't load...
Post by: bsdaddict on July 22, 2007, 11:27:09 AM
I've been out of commission for a while, computer died and had to get a new one.  I transferred my settings, sounds, skins and terrains dirs to the newly installed AH2, but when I go in game the stick mapping isn't active.  This is XP pro and it's installed on an ntfs partition.  any ideas?

Post by: Roscoroo on July 22, 2007, 01:43:30 PM
check you settings folder properties ... if its on" read only " it will stop you from making changes ingame to them . and they may hold up other changes too .
Title: new system, stick settings won't load...
Post by: bsdaddict on July 22, 2007, 05:31:01 PM
checked that.  while the folders are, for some reason, marked read-only, the files aren't.  after transferring my old settings files to the new installation and firing up AH, the stick mappings were blank, as if my .jsm files weren't there.  I am able to make and save changes though, so the files are accessable...  I was thinking it might have something to do with the fact that the old installation was on a fat32 filesystem, and the new one being ntfs causing some sort of wierd permissions issue, but that wouldn't explain why a newly downloaded file of murdr's head positions wouldn't take.  I think I'll try reinstalling and transferring old files over one at a time...

Post by: gpwurzel on July 23, 2007, 05:43:23 AM
Found that when I'm moving copies of files around, when I put them onto their new home, they are in read only mode at the folder level....once I changed that, didnt have any issues.....
